Luke R. Allen, Ph.D.
Independent practice
Dr. Luke Allen (he/him/his) is a licensed psychologist in Oregon and Nevada in full-time telehealth private practice. He has been granted PSYPACT Commission Authority to Practice Interjurisdictional Telepsychology (APIT) status in over 30 states. He specializes in treating anxiety and depression, as well as working with transgender and nonbinary youth and their families on matters related to gender identity.
Dr. Allen was licensed as a professional counselor from 2017 to 2022. During his postdoctoral residency he received specialized training in treating anxiety disorders and acceptance and commitment therapy (ACT) training and supervision by recognized leaders in the field. He also received training on conducting evaluations within a multidisciplinary transgender health clinic. He is a WPATH Standards of Care 7 (SOC7) Certified Member and a WPATH SOC7 Certified Mentor.
He is a co-author of the Standards of Care for the Health of Transgender and Gender Diverse People, Version 8. He previously served as co-chair of the WPATH Student Initiative and was the elected student representative to the WPATH Board of Directors. He currently serves on the WPATH Ethics Committee. Dr. Allen has published qualitative, quantitative, and theoretical articles on transgender health and ethics.
